Packet-level Hot Failover. Fibre to the branch is cut, cellular takes the session inside the same TCP/UDP connection. The teller doesn't relog. The card scheme doesn't time out. The branch never publishes a "system down" sign.
Cardholder data on its own VLAN, enforced at the router. Transaction traffic is segmented from staff Wi-Fi, guest Wi-Fi, CCTV and IoT — at the Peplink router, not bolted on with a chain of firewalls. Simpler audits, smaller scope.
One dashboard. Every branch, every ATM. Live status across hundreds or thousands of endpoints — link health, modem health, throughput, configuration drift. Push config remotely. See which ATM is on which carrier, which branch is running degraded.
